Water Quality Monitoring System: Detecting Pollutants, Ensuring Safety

The Water Quality Monitoring System is extremely useful. It can quickly screen for pollutants such as pH value, dissolved oxygen (DO), conductivity, turbidity, residual chlorine, ammonia nitrogen, heavy metals (such as lead and arsenic), and organic substances (COD, BOD). The online monitoring system can continuously track changes in water quality and is suitable for waterworks, sewage treatment plants, or river ecological monitoring, enabling the timely detection of pollution incidents (such as factory sewage leakage).

Compared with sending samples to a laboratory (which is costly per test and takes 2 - 3 days), the portable detector has a very low single - use cost, and the results are available immediately.

In daily life, families can use the Water Quality Monitoring System to detect various indicators of drinking water, such as residual chlorine content, pH value, and heavy metal content, to ensure the drinking water safety of family members. For example, if a water purifier is installed at home, using the Water Quality Monitoring System can directly show whether the filtering effect of the water purifier meets the standards.

Many industries have extremely high requirements for water quality. For example, in electronic chip manufacturing, even trace amounts of impurities can affect chip performance. By strictly controlling the purity of production water through the Water Quality Monitoring System, product quality can be effectively guaranteed and the defective rate can be reduced. In the chemical and pharmaceutical industries, accurate water quality detection is also required to ensure the stability of the production process and product quality.

The Water Quality Monitoring System is used to monitor the pollution of water bodies such as rivers, lakes, and oceans. By detecting indicators such as chemical oxygen demand (COD), ammonia nitrogen, and total phosphorus in water, environmental protection departments can promptly understand water quality changes, assess the ecological health of water bodies, respond quickly to pollution incidents, and take corresponding treatment measures.
